Monday Morning Photo - Plaza Mayor, Salamanca

One of the most beautiful squares in Spain the Plaza Mayor, a baroque style plaza, on the north side is the City Hall building. Decorated with stonework medallions between each arch, including depictions of  Carlos I, Alfonso XI, Fernando VI, Cervantes and Santa Teresa. The buildings are three storeys, supported by semicircular arches topped by a balustrade.  Plaza Mayor, Salamanca See my One Day in Salamanca - What Not to Miss post on Luxury Spain Travel. Monday Morning Photo - Wetlands in Castilla-La Mancha

I guess it's obvious  that Castilla-La Mancha has so many wetland areas, but being so flat. I'd never given it a thought. We were planning on visiting the famous Tablas de Daimiel National Park  but we also went to the four lagoons near our hotel - Lagunas de Alcazar de San Juan. My first real bird watching session from a hide revealed lots of flamingos and many other (unknown to me) water birds.
